Dictionary definition

DEARLY, adverb. In a sincere and heartfelt manner; "I would dearly love to know".
DEARLY, adverb. At a great cost; "he paid dearly for the food"; "this cost him dear".
DEARLY, adverb. With affection; "she loved him dearly"; "he treats her affectionately".
